Job Purpose

Serve as the technical authority for the design, development, integration, and lifecycle support of hydraulic systems for Unmanned Aerial Vehicles (UAVs). The SME ensures system performance, safety, and regulatory compliance, while contributing to platform strategy, innovation, and cross-functional technical leadership.

Key Responsibilities

Technical Leadership & System Architecture

  • Lead the conceptualization and definition of hydraulic system architectures for flight control, landing gear, weapon release, and other aerospace applications.
  • Serve as the design authority for hydraulic circuits, including power packs, actuators, accumulators, reservoirs, filters, and fluid lines.
  • Ensure alignment of hydraulic system design with platform-level requirements, redundancy strategies, and environmental constraints.

Systems Engineering & Integration

  • Develop and validate system requirements, specifications, and performance parameters (flow rates, pressures, responsiveness, efficiency).
  • Oversee hydraulic system integration with mechanical structures, avionics, control systems, and actuation subsystems.
  • Manage interface definitions and documentation (ICDs, hydraulic schematics, P&IDs).

Testing, Compliance & Certification

  • Define validation strategies and lead the execution of functional tests, leak tests, endurance testing, and environmental qualification (temperature, vibration, contamination).
  • Ensure compliance with aerospace and defense standards including MIL-PRF-5606, MIL-STD-810, DO-160, and AS9100.
  • Support airworthiness activities, FMEA, and certification documentation as required by GCAA, UAE MoD, or export control authorities.

Innovation & R&D Support

  • Stay updated with emerging hydraulic technologies, including electro-hydrostatic actuators, smart sensors, and fluid conditioning systems.
  • Propose system enhancements focused on weight reduction, reliability, maintainability, and energy efficiency.
  • Collaborate with R&D teams on technology evaluations and new system concepts.

Mentorship & Stakeholder Engagement

  • Provide guidance and mentorship to design engineers and analysts working on hydraulic systems.
  • Act as the focal point for supplier technical discussions, design reviews, and product qualifications.
  • Represent ADASI in technical working groups, industry forums, and customer engagements.
